8.1 Payments are final. All payments for the Service — first payments and renewals alike — are final and non-refundable, except as set out in section 8.2 or required by section 8.3. Professor has a permanent free tier, so you can use the Service and judge whether it is worth paying for before you pay anything.
8.2 Refunds at our discretion. We may refund a payment at our discretion, and we will look at any request sent to support@readwithprofessor.com. We would normally expect to refund where a charge was taken in error, where you were charged after cancelling, or where a fault on our side prevented you from using what you paid for. A refund granted in one instance does not create a right to a refund on any later payment, and we may decline a request, and decline to sell you a further subscription, where the pattern of your account indicates this discretion is being used to obtain the Service without paying for it. Where a payment is refunded, your Pro access ends immediately.
8.3 Your statutory rights. Section 8.1 does not override rights you have under the mandatory consumer law of your country of residence, and where those rights apply they prevail over this section.
In particular, if you are a consumer in the European Union or United Kingdom, you have a statutory right to withdraw from a distance contract within 14 days of entering into it. That right arises when you first subscribe; it does not arise again each time an existing subscription renews. Because you ask us to begin providing the Service immediately on purchase, we may, where you exercise that right, deduct an amount proportionate to the Service already supplied to you up to the point of withdrawal, as permitted by the Consumer Rights Directive and the UK Consumer Contracts Regulations.
Nothing in this section affects any other right you may have under applicable law, including any right arising where a subscription renewed without the advance notice that law requires.
8.4 Cancelling instead. Because payments are final, cancelling in time is how you avoid a charge you do not want. You can cancel at any time (§7). Cancelling stops the next payment and leaves your Pro access in place until the end of the term you have already paid for, so cancelling early costs you nothing. Before an annual subscription renews, we send a reminder to the email address on your account in advance of the charge, so that you have notice while you can still act on it. Cancelling is not itself a request for a refund of a payment already taken.
8.5 How refunds are paid. Where a refund is granted, it is issued through Lemon Squeezy, as Merchant of Record, to the original payment method, normally within 5–10 business days.
"Your Content" means the text you select for explanation, and the flashcards, notes, snips, visuals, subjects, tags, and other material you create or store in the Service.
You own Your Content. We claim no ownership in it.
You grant us a worldwide, non-exclusive, royalty-free licence to host, store, reproduce, transmit, display, and adapt Your Content solely to operate, secure, and support the Service for you — including transmitting it to the AI providers listed in the Privacy Policy in order to generate the output you requested. This licence exists only to run the product; it ends when you delete the content or your account, subject to the retention periods in the Privacy Policy.
We do not use Your Content to train AI models, and we do not sell it or share it for advertising.
You are responsible for Your Content, and you represent that you have the necessary rights to submit it and that doing so does not infringe any third party's rights or violate any law.
"Output" means the explanations, generated flashcards, summaries, visuals, and infographics the Service returns to you.
Accuracy. Output is generated by large language models and image models. It may be inaccurate, incomplete, outdated, or misleading, and may misdescribe the source material. You must independently verify anything you rely on. We make no warranty as to the accuracy or fitness of Output (§18).
Rights. As between you and us, and to the extent we hold any rights in Output, we assign them to you, so you may use Output for personal, educational, or internal business purposes. This assignment does not extend to any part of the Output derived from third-party source material you supplied (§11), and does not grant rights we do not hold. Output is not unique — similar input may produce similar output for other users.
No professional advice. Output must not be used as a substitute for advice from a qualified professional, and must not be used to make legal, medical, financial, or safety-critical decisions.
